A entity one to many B entity, B中设置了ondeleteInverse(DeletePolicy.CASCADE),A删除数据时并没有同时删除A关联得B数据。(数据库没有做物理外键,datamodel来自反向生成并加入一对多关系)
这个不会生效的。Jmix中是依赖数据库外键完成级联删除的,针对Jmix的实体,会创建相应的外键changelog,而你的实体是反向生成的,因此,这个无效。如果需要在Jmix中完成,可以在A的 实体事件 :: Jmix 文档 中删除B实体